**Alert: GuidePath Audio Stream Latency — Hallbrook Museum App**

This alert fires when median audio-segment fetch latency for the GuidePath mobile app exceeds 1.5 seconds over a five-minute window, typically indicating CDN cache misses or an overloaded transcoding worker. First, check the transcoder queue depth dashboard; a backlog above 200 jobs usually confirms the cause. Restarting the worker pool is safe during open hours. If the backlog persists after two restart cycles, contact the media-platform team before muting the alert.

escalation mailbox, kaweg-kahif: druwyn.sordor@nelvroworks.corp

If Keymill, the internal secrets-rotation service at Tarnbrook, halts mid-rotation and leaves services holding expired credentials, the on-call engineer may invoke break-glass mode. First confirm the rotation job is truly stalled (no lease renewals for 15 minutes) and page the secondary before proceeding. Break-glass grants a 30-minute window to replay the failed rotation batch; all actions are audited and the window cannot be extended. The break-glass console unlocks only with the recovery passphrase recorded below.

unlock words, fawig-bagef: olidor-holir-istox-holath-tamys-quenion-giliel

FAQ — Where is the evacuation-chair store?

New starters at Fennick Quay: the evacuation chair is kept in the grey cabinet beside Stairwell C on each floor. Familiarise yourself with its location during your first week — do not wait for a drill. The cabinet is kept locked to prevent tampering, and it opens with the access code below.

badge for yahif-bahaf: bdg-XUBUM-7

Notes, trial logistics call. Seed samples for the Ostermead trial plot ship Monday: forty sachets, desiccant packs included, cool-chain not required. Receiving site checks sachet count against the manifest, stores in the dry room, no opening before the agronomist signs off. Chain of custody applies end to end. Hand-over at the gate follows this instruction:

drop instructions, bahif-bahip: the norax feniel courier leaves the drumir kaseth rusir ledger at gate 1983 under passcode 849948